Description
• Supply air nozzle diffuser suitable for most types of premises where flexible air distribution is required.
• The diffuser is normally installed with a cleanable commissioning box (plenum) type TK, which contains measuring hoses and commissioning damper.
• DCR is supplied with a tangential diffusion pattern unless otherwise specified when ordering.
• DCR can also be used without a commissioning box. Commissioning must then be made with a separate damper.

Commissioning box/plenum – TK
(Ø dim. diffuser side-duct side, mm)
• TK – 1 step*):
125-100
160-125
200-160
250-200
315-250
• TK – 2 step*):
160-100
200-125
250-160
315-200
*) The term step refers to the size ratio between the box's connection dimensions:
– 1 step = A difference of 1 duct dimension between the box's diffuser side connection and duct side connection, e.g. 160-125.
– 2 step = = A difference of 2 duct dimensions between the box's diffuser side connection and duct side connection, e.g. 160-100.
– 0 step = = No difference between the box's diffuser side connection and duct side connection, e.g. 160-160.
• DCR: Body made of powder-coated galvanised steel sheet in white RAL standard colour. Nozzles made of PP plastic.
• TK: Hot-dip galvanised steel sheet, internally insulated with washable and surface-coated sound absorber made of 100% recycled, non-allergenic, hydrophobic PET plastic material.
• The diffuser is connected directly to the commissioning box. For suspended ceiling installation, the device is connected to the box using the MN sleeve/nipple accessory.
• The commissioning box is connected to a circular duct and can be installed directly after a bend.
• When installed after a T-piece, a straight section corresponding to 4 x the diameter is required.
